在Python中,将字典转换为字符串有多种方法,以下是几种常见的方法: 使用str()函数: str()函数是Python内置的一个函数,它可以将任意对象转换为字符串。对于字典对象,str()函数会将其转换为一个可读的字符串表示形式,其中包含字典的键值对。 python my_dict = {'name': 'Alice', 'age': 30} str_dict = ...
我们还可以使用join()方法将字典的键值对拼接成字符串。这种方法适用于需要对字典的键或值进行特定格式化的情况。 # 定义一个字典my_dict={'name':'Charlie','age':35,'city':'Chicago'}# 将字典的键值对拼接成字符串dict_str=', '.join(f'{key}:{value}'forkey,valueinmy_dict.items())print(dict_...
字符串转字典可以使用eval()函数,但是该函数在使用的过程中会遇到一些问题,比如会提示bool类型true、null没有定义 str2="{'key1':'valu1','key2':'value2'}"dict2=eval(str2)结果:{'key2':'value2','key1':'valu1'}使用这个函数会出现一些错误str1="{'key1':'value1','key2':true,'key3':n...
1、字符串转list s ='a,b,c'l= s.split(',')#把字符串s以逗号分割,分割出的list给到l 2、list转字符串 第一种方法:join l1 = ['a','b','c'] str=''.join(l1)#把list中的元素以空联合到一起,反回的字符串给到str str = 'abc'str1 =','.join(l1)#把list中的元素以逗号联合到一起...
1.1 使用大括号创建字典 # 使用大括号创建字典my_dict = {'name':'Tom','age':18,'gender':'male'} 1.2 使用dict()函数创建字典 # 使用内置函数创建字典my_dict =dict(name='Tom', age=18, gender='male') 2. Python字典到JSON字符串的转换 ...
Python中字典怎么转化成字符串 简介 Python确实和别的编程语言不一样,他可以说是没有类型的,但同时它有有类型,今天教大家怎么将字典(Dict)转换成(str)。工具/原料 Python 电脑 方法/步骤 1 先打开Python的代码编辑器窗口,这是必要的一步 2 然后创建一个字典,输入dict1={'1':'a'...
可以使用Python内置的json.dumps()函数将字典转换为字符串。 在Python中,集合(set)和字典(dict)是两种常用的数据结构,集合是一个无序的、不重复的元素序列,而字典则是一种映射类型,它存储了键值对(key-value pairs),我们可能需要将一个集合转换为字典,本文将详细介绍如何将Python集合转换为字典,以及相关的技术细节...
要将字典转换为字符串,可以使用字典的str()方法或者使用json模块的dumps()函数。方法一:使用str()方法```pythonmy_dict = {'name': 'John', '...
一、数据类型:字典 1.字典: 1.1定义字典:dict={'key':'value'} 1.2字典与列表相比,字典取值快,可直接找到key 1.3字典是无序的,不能根据顺序取值 1.4多个元素用逗号隔开,key名称不能重复,如: info={'name':'momo','sex':'女','addr':'beijing'} ...
importjson# 创建一个字典data={'name':'Bob','age':30,'city':'Tokyo'}# 将字典转化为字符串并存储到文件withopen('data.txt','w')asfile:json.dump(data,file)# 从文件中读取字符串并转化为字典withopen('data.txt','r')asfile:data_str=file.read()data_loaded=json.loads(data_str)print(data...